As part of its charm, Hellifield Train Station maintains a minimalist approach to its facilities. There is no ticket office or ticket machines available for purchasing or collecting tickets. It's advisable to book your tickets online in advance. The absence of staffed help does not hinder accessibility as the station ensures step-free access to all areas, providing a Category A environment for passengers with mobility needs. An induction loop is also available to assist those who are hearing impaired.
While you won't find wa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, this station is proficient when it comes to accessibility and safety. Boarding ramps for train access are available, courtesy of the train conductors, ensuring that all passengers can embark on their journey without hassle. For further support, help points are situated strategically, making it easy to contact assistance if required.

Though Llanishen station is unstaffed, it offers a range of facilities to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. Tickets can be purchased from accessible machines located at the station. These machines don't accept cash payments, so be ready with your debit or credit card. For added convenience, tickets booked online can be collected from these machines. Despite the dispensary not issuing smartcards, validators are available for those carrying one.
Accessibility is an important aspect of Llanishen station. The step-free access caters to varied mobility needs, although the gradients of the ramps do offer some challenge. Both platforms are equipped for step-free access; Platform 1 is accessed via the car park, while Platform 2 requires utilizing a ramp. While basic facilities like waiting rooms are absent, seating areas are provided for passenger comfort. CCTV coverage enhances security across the station and its car park.
Public transport links from Llanishen make travel seamless. Local buses conveniently stop at Station Road, a short walk from the station. For those traveling further by rail replacement services, pick-up is on the main road, easily found near the station premises.
